> > Why is it an issue if the carton numbers are "intermingled", are you not 
> > reporting them 
> individually on the ASN? Where and when are the carton numbers created?  In 
> the ERP or is 
> there an integrated or separate labeling system?
> 
> 
> It doesn't 'really' matter, but it's more of a management issue.
> 
> It's not a problem on the ASN if the cartons skip a few numbers.
> 
> Suppose they want to reprint a range of labels?
> They can't just use a from/to carton number.  They will need the Shipment 
> number also.
> 
> The EDI system generates the cartons and labels since their ERP (Navision) 
> doesn't know 
> anything about cartons.
